Kate Winslet 'appreciates value of money'

The Contagion star revealed that she led a "country bumpkin" life in her childhood, but never felt deprived.
"All I can recall is a happy atmosphere despite the fact money was so tight," Winslet told Reveal. "We never led a wealthy lifestyle and I am grateful for that.
"You just appreciate everything so much more. I am not cynical about anything."
Winslet added that no-one in her family has time for "actors' bulls**t", and that she will raise her two children to value the importance of "getting on in life without complaints".
Winslet's next film, Roman Polanski's Carnage, will be released in the US on December 16, and in the UK on February 3, 2012.
